Hey there, data integration enthusiasts! Are you looking for a SAP CPI tutorial that's actually helpful? You've landed in the right spot! We're diving deep into the world of SAP Cloud Platform Integration (CPI), formerly known as SAP HCI, and trust me, it's a game-changer for anyone dealing with cloud-based integration. Forget those complicated manuals for a sec; this guide is all about getting you up to speed with CPI in a way that's easy to understand and, dare I say, even fun! We will explore how to get your hands on a SAP CPI tutorial PDF free download, explore the fundamentals, and give you the knowledge you need to get started with confidence. Let's make integration a breeze, shall we?

    What is SAP CPI Anyway? A Beginner's Overview

    Alright, before we jump into the nitty-gritty, let's get our bearings. What exactly is SAP CPI? In a nutshell, it's SAP's cloud-based integration platform as a service (iPaaS). Think of it as the glue that connects different applications, both SAP and non-SAP, in your landscape. CPI allows businesses to seamlessly integrate data, processes, and applications across cloud and on-premise environments. It's built on open standards like SOAP, REST, and OData, making it super flexible and compatible with a wide array of systems. The main goal? To streamline your business processes, reduce manual effort, and improve data flow. Pretty neat, huh?

    Why should you care about SAP CPI? Well, in today's digital world, data is king. And if your data isn't flowing smoothly between your various systems, you're missing out on valuable insights and efficiency gains. CPI helps you avoid these headaches. It's designed to be scalable, reliable, and secure, ensuring your integrations run smoothly, no matter the volume of data or the complexity of your business processes.

    So, if you're looking to integrate cloud applications, connect on-premise systems with the cloud, or simply improve the way data flows within your organization, SAP CPI is definitely worth a look. By the end of this guide, you'll have a solid understanding of what CPI is, what it can do, and how to get started. Let's get to it!

    Diving into SAP CPI's Core Concepts

    Now that you know what SAP CPI is, let's explore its fundamental concepts. This knowledge is crucial for understanding how CPI works and for building effective integrations. Think of it like learning the basic ingredients before you start cooking. We will see the SAP CPI tutorial pdf free download for a better understanding.

    • Integration Flows (iFlows): These are the heart of CPI. An iFlow is a visual representation of your integration logic. It defines the steps involved in integrating two or more systems, including data transformation, routing, and message processing. Essentially, it's the recipe for your integration. iFlows are designed using a graphical user interface (GUI) which makes the design process more intuitive, even for those new to integration. The drag-and-drop capabilities simplify the creation of complex integration scenarios. They consist of different components like senders, receivers, and processors. Components are the building blocks that define how the data will be processed and transformed during the integration process. Senders trigger the integration process, receivers are where the data is sent and processors execute various tasks, like mapping and filtering. iFlows encapsulate the integration logic, enabling developers to model, deploy, and manage integration processes efficiently.

    • Message Processing: CPI excels at handling messages. It can process messages in various formats (XML, JSON, etc.) and perform complex transformations, such as mapping, filtering, and enrichment. The message processing engine within CPI is powerful, which ensures that data is accurately transformed and delivered to its destination. It provides several options to handle data transformation: graphical mapping, scripting (using Groovy or JavaScript), and XSLT mapping, which allows developers to transform data according to the project’s need. This flexibility makes CPI suitable for a wide range of integration scenarios, no matter how complex the data transformation requirements are.

    • Connectivity: CPI provides various adapters to connect to different systems. These adapters support a wide range of protocols, including HTTP, SFTP, SOAP, and more. Adapters are the bridges that allow CPI to communicate with different systems, on-premise, or in the cloud. They handle the technical details of communication, which allows developers to focus on the integration logic rather than the underlying connectivity issues. The adapters ensure that CPI can interact with a wide variety of systems and applications, regardless of the integration protocol used. CPI also offers pre-built integration content, which provides pre-configured integration flows and best practices, which speeds up the development process significantly.

    • Monitoring and Management: CPI provides robust monitoring and management capabilities. You can monitor the status of your integrations, track message processing, and troubleshoot issues. CPI enables you to monitor the health and performance of your integration flows, allowing you to proactively identify and resolve any issues. You can monitor key metrics like message throughput, error rates, and latency. The monitoring tools help to troubleshoot any integration failures and optimize performance. CPI provides logging, which allows you to track message flow and identify potential errors. You can configure alerts to notify you of any issues, which ensures that you can promptly address them.

    Understanding these core concepts is essential for anyone who wants to become proficient with SAP CPI. As you begin to work with the platform, you'll find that these concepts form the foundation of your integration projects. It's like building a house – you need to understand the foundation before you can start putting up walls.

    Getting Started: Accessing SAP CPI and Finding Resources

    Okay, so you're ready to roll up your sleeves and dive into SAP CPI? Awesome! Let's talk about how to get access and find the resources you need. We'll start with how to SAP CPI tutorial pdf free download and then move to the essential tools.

    Accessing SAP CPI

    First things first: you'll need an SAP Cloud Platform account. If your company already uses SAP, chances are you already have access or can request it. If you're new to the SAP world, you can explore the free trials and developer editions offered by SAP. These are great for getting your feet wet and experimenting with CPI without any financial commitment. Accessing the SAP CPI platform generally involves logging into the SAP BTP (Business Technology Platform) cockpit. From there, you can navigate to the Integration Suite service, where you'll find all the tools and features you need to design, deploy, and monitor your integration flows. Once you're in the cockpit, you'll be able to create and manage your integration flows. You can access the different tools, like the iFlow designer and the monitoring dashboard. This is where the magic happens!

    Where to Find Resources (and maybe a SAP CPI Tutorial PDF Free Download)

    Now, let's talk about the good stuff: resources. Where do you find the information you need to learn SAP CPI? Here are a few places to start:

    • SAP Documentation: SAP's official documentation is, of course, your go-to resource. It's comprehensive, detailed, and covers everything from basic concepts to advanced configurations. Start with the SAP Help Portal, where you can find detailed guides, tutorials, and best practices. While it may seem daunting at first, the documentation is invaluable when you need to understand specific aspects of the platform.

    • SAP Learning Hub: If you prefer structured learning, the SAP Learning Hub is your friend. It offers various courses, training materials, and certifications related to CPI. There are both free and paid options, so you can choose the learning path that best suits your needs and budget. SAP Learning Hub provides interactive learning experiences, like hands-on exercises and quizzes, to reinforce your understanding. This is a great place to start, especially if you want to get certified in SAP CPI.

    • Online Tutorials and Blogs: The internet is full of fantastic resources. Search for